Subject: Zero-downtime migration cut-over — done!

Hey — the Willowbarn cut-over went smoothly last night. We ran the expand phase Tuesday, dual-wrote through the Quarrel proxy for 48 hours, then flipped reads and dropped the shadow tables this morning. Nothing paged, drift checks were clean. For your review of the PR, the migrator ran with the settings below.

service settings:
ralael:
  pin: 7453
  tenant: zorath
  seal: seal_087806e4
  metrics_host: metrics.ralael.paliqworks.example
  standby_team: fraath
  escalation: praok-istiel
  nonce: 10e083

INTERNAL MEMO — Sales Leads Only

From: M. Tevrel, Corporate Development, Branwick Systems

We are in early discussions regarding a possible acquisition of Loristan Metrics, a mid-sized analytics vendor operating in the Carvell region. No agreement has been reached, and nothing should be communicated to customers or prospects. Continue selling the Branwick Pulse suite as normal. If clients raise rumours, refer them to corporate communications without comment. The strategic rationale is summarised in the confidential note that follows.

management briefing: The pricing group signed off on a budget of $40.7 million for Project Holath. The renewal with Holethax Holdings closes at $35.8 million a year, 63 percent above the last contract.

## Configuration

Fanloop applies backpressure when the notification fan-out queue exceeds FANLOOP_QUEUE_MAX (default 5000). Overflow events are dropped, not persisted; audit implications are documented in SECURITY.md. Workers authenticate to the broker with a shared signing key, rotated quarterly. Tune FANLOOP_DRAIN_RATE conservatively. Add the broker signing key to .env as follows.

vault entry, bagef-hafop: RELAY_SECRET3=a63

**Ticket: NightLoom vault locked — backfill scheduler down**

Welcome aboard. The NightLoom scheduler failed to fetch its credentials last night because the secrets vault sealed itself after three bad unseal attempts. Nightly backfills for the reporting tables are now queued but stalled. Please unseal the vault using the documented procedure in the operations handbook, then manually trigger the missed runs. To unseal, you will need the recovery passphrase, which is given below.

recovery phrase for fajeg-kawep: druix-gorius-briax-ulaeth-fraox-lammir-pelox-jormir-pelwyn-julir